Van Halen’s “Jimmy Kimmel Live” Hollywood Boulevard Performance Tonight!

by VHND — updated June 29, 2015 Leave a Comment

Kimmel_640

TODAY Van Halen is shutting down Hollywood Boulevard for a epic free concert TONIGHT! Jimmy Kimmel Live has booked the legendary band for a concert that it will be taped and air over two nights—tonight and tomorrow—March 30 and 31st. Surprisingly, this will mark the group’s first U.S. television appearance with David Lee Roth! (The tickets were all given out already…no more tickets for the event are available).

The Kimmel date will be a warmup for the band’s 38-date North American tour, which they just announced last week. The band also has a new live record out tomorrow. Tokyo Dome Live In Concert is Van Halen’s first concert album with Roth, who left the group in 1985 and rejoined 22 years later.

The Tour will last three straight months, kicking off July 5 in Seattle, WA, and hitting nearly 40 cities by the final date—Oct. 2 in Los Angeles at the historic Hollywood Bowl. The Kenny Wayne Shepherd Band will be joining in support. Tickets will go on sale April 4 with special pre-sale information being announced locally.

And that’s not all! After their stint on Kimmel, the band will also perform one song on The Ellen DeGeneres Show this Thursday, April 2, so look out for another epic and memorable performance.

“Jimmy Kimmel Live” will air Monday and Tuesday at 11:35 PM ET/PT on ABC.
